Account opening conditions and required materials

Opening a company account at HSBC Hong Kong requires meeting certain conditions and providing complete application materials. First, the company must be a legal entity registered in Hong Kong, or an enterprise registered overseas but in compliance with relevant Hong Kong regulations. The bank will strictly review the company's business nature, shareholder structure and funding sources to ensure compliance with anti-money laundering and compliance requirements.

The materials required to open an account include the company registration certificate, business registration certificate, company articles of association, identity certificates and address certificates of directors and shareholders, etc. For companies not registered in Hong Kong, relevant documents of the parent company are also required. In addition, the bank may require a business plan, recent financial statements and estimated account activities to assess the company's operating status and capital flow needs.

Account opening process and time period

The company account opening process of HSBC is usually divided into several stages. The first is an appointment interview. The company representative needs to meet with the bank account manager to explain the company's business situation and account opening needs in detail. At this stage, the bank will initially assess the company's compliance and guide the preparation of required documents. After the interview, the company needs to submit a complete applicationPlease provide the materials and the bank will conduct detailed due diligence.

The entire account opening process usually takes 2-4 weeks, and the specific time depends on the completeness of the company's information and the bank's review progress. For companies with complex business or involving sensitive industries, the review time may be longer. After the account is opened successfully, the company will receive the account number and related online banking login information, and can start using the bank immediatelyBank services. HSBC also provides dedicated follow-up services to assist companies in solving various problems during the account opening process.

Account fees and maintenance requirements

HSBC’s corporate account involves a variety of fees, including account opening fees, account maintenance fees and transaction fees. The account opening fee varies depending on the account type, generally between 1,000 and 1,000.Between HKD 5,000. The account maintenance fee is charged monthly or annually. The basic account is about HKD 200-500/month, and the premium account fee is higher. In addition, special transactions such as cross-border remittances and foreign currency exchanges will incur additional fees.

The bank has certain requirements for account maintenance, such as minimum deposit balance and transaction activity. Failure to meet the requirements may result in additional fees.Or the account is downgraded. HSBC will regularly review account activities, and accounts that have been inactive for a long time may be suspended or closed. Companies should carefully understand the relevant fee structure, choose the account type that best suits their financial situation, and maintain the normal use of the account.

Advantages of digital banking services

It provides comprehensive digital banking services, which greatly improves the convenience of financial operations. Through the HSBCnet platform, enterprises can conduct fund transfers, payment management and foreign exchange transactions anytime and anywhere. The system supports multi-level authorization settings to meet the internal control needs of enterprises, and provides real-time transaction reminders and customized report functions.

Digital banks also integrate trade finance and cashAdvanced functions such as financial management. Enterprises can apply for letters of credit, handle bill discounts or conduct supply chain financing through the online platform. HSBC's API interface supports docking with enterprise ERP systems to achieve automatic synchronization and processing of financial data. These digital services not only improve efficiency, but also help enterprises better control capital flows and risks.

International Business and Foreign Exchange Services

As a global bank, HSBC’s foreign exchange services are one of its core strengths. Corporate accounts support multiple currency settlements, including major currencies such as the US dollar, euro, and Japanese yen, as well as some emerging market currencies. HSBC provides competitive exchange rates and low-fee foreign exchange services, which is particularly suitable for companies with cross-border trade needs.

For enterprises with frequent international business, HSBC provides a global account view function, which can uniformly manage account funds distributed in multiple countries and regions. Through HSBC's global payment system, enterprises can quickly complete cross-border remittances, which usually arrive in 1-2 working days. The bank also provides foreign exchange risk hedging tools to help enterprises avoid the risk of exchange rate fluctuations and stabilize international transaction costs.
